Job summary

Transport For NSW in Windsor, NSW, seeks a senior role to steer planning, development and delivery of regional ferry facilities and service operations. You will lead cross-functional teams and external contractors to ensure safe, timely, and cost-effective outcomes for communities and customers.

The ideal candidate has extensive engineering program delivery experience, maritime sector knowledge, and a proven ability to navigate complex stakeholder environments while upholding WHS and quality

Qualifications

  • Extensive experience in engineering works planning, budgeting, program delivery and managing a direct control workforce, with strong knowledge of WHS, environmental and quality requirements.
  • Demonstrated maritime industry experience and a sound understanding of maritime operations, asset maintenance / management, and service delivery.
  • Proven experience managing operational teams, contractors, and resources in a complex, safety-critical environment.
  • You’re recognised as an ethical and collaborative leader, skilled at stakeholder engagement, contract management and communicating complex information clearly.
  • You bring experience leading multidisciplinary teams, and ferry or infrastructure works delivery to achieve efficient, safe and customer-focused outcomes.

Responsibilities

  • You will lead the planning, development and delivery of regional ferry facilities, programs and service operations to meet performance targets and optimise resource utilisation.
  • You will drive safe, efficient and commercially focused delivery of ferry works programs in a complex operational and stakeholder environment.
  • You will manage teams, contracts and stakeholder relationships to deliver projects on time, within scope, cost and quality, supporting community and customer outcomes.
